About Ginger

Ginger is a small Patterdale Terrier mix at about a year and a half old, full of energy and heart. She was abandoned while pregnant, left to fend for herself near a lake, and gave birth under a thorn bush to eight puppies even though she was barely more than a puppy herself. Ginger proved herself as a fiercely devoted mother, ensuring every puppy survived and made it to a loving home. Now, Ginger finally gets her chance. She’s completed the STAR Inmate Training Program, so she knows her basic obedience and picks up on things quickly. Ginger thrives with another playful dog companion and quickly becomes loyal and affectionate when she trusts you. Expect a high-spirited, playful side and plenty of affection in return—Ginger really shines when she feels at home. She gets along with dogs, cats, and children, making her a great fit for a wide range of families. Questions about Ginger

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Ginger is a Patterdale Terrier mix who does best in active homes where daily exercise is a priority. These dogs thrive in places that offer both indoor comfort and frequent outdoor activities.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Patterdale Terrier mixes like Ginger benefit from access to a secure yard or regular walks. They have a lot of energy and need the chance to run and play every day.
